On 01/11/2010 09:57 AM, Michael S. Tsirkin wrote:
Since patch ed757e140c0ada220f213036e4497315d24ca8bct, virtio will sometimes clear all status registers on bus master disable, which loses information such as VIRTIO_CONFIG_S_FAILED bit. This is a result of a patch being misapplied: code uses ! instead of ~ for bit operations as in Yan's original patch. This obviously does not make sense.
Actually, the original patch used '!'. It didn't carry a Signed-off-by and when it was reposted with a SoB, this was changed to '~'. There was no indication though that the contents of the patch was different.
Moral of the story is, when you make a change to the patch, add a (v2) and state in the commit message what change was made.
